There is a difference between being good at a sport and truly excelling at it. You may never wish to compete in a sport climbing event, but that does not mean you do not want to develop your rockclimbing skills to the next level. A climbing school is a great way to improve your technical skills while learning how to increase your speed. A good school can even help you master areas with which you are having difficulty.

A great school to check into is The Joshua Tree Rock Climbing School in California. The school is set up to provide beginning and advanced instruction on rockclimbing. There are one and two day classes for those that find themselves without much spare time. The school also has certified instructors that can go with you on one-on-one climbs in the area to help give you a more hands-on approach to learning.

For a great vacation, you may want to give Yosemite National Park a visit. The park has certified guides to help give you one-on-one rock climbing instruction, as well as offering group lessons, should your family and friends want to join. This park plays residence to in excess of 100 unque climbing routes. As you gain experience and knowledge, you can try out some of the more difficult ascents. For those that are experienced climbers, the park has difficult climbs to help challenge the body and mind, while enjoying a breathtaking view.

A climbing school is not just for people who have no experience. Many climbers wishing to participate in sport climbing events find the schools to be an excellent way to learn different styles on different terrains. Many instructors are professional climbers who participate in area sports and are more than willing to help you gain the knowledge you will need for your next ascent.

Rock Climbing Frequently Asked Questions;

What is the difference between the types of rock climbing?

There are two main types of rock climbing: free climbing and aid climbing. But there are many different subcategories that encompass everything from indoor climbing to solo climbing. For the sake of brevity, we will focus on the two main types. Free climbing is perhaps the more difficult of the two.

It involves the climber using only the natural handholds or footholds in the rock in order to ascend the wall. This type of rock climbing is found commonly when trying to establish new climbing trails for others. It is definitely not easy and can be the most dangerous as there can be dangers from natural formations crumbling or not being able to support the climber’s weight.

Aid climbing is used when natural formations lack the holds necessary for climbers to use. The initial climber will put in artificial handholds to protect the climber. It does require a high degree of technical skill in order to know what formations will handle the most weight and pressure.

What is grading?

Grading is the process of determining how hard, high or difficult a surface is. Grading varies from each country so you have to know what the standard is before you climb. Many professional climbers can tackle an ascent without knowing the difficulty but a beginner can find it to be dangerous because they lack the experienced needed.

Okay, I want to begin learning how to rock climb.

What do I need to do?

The first step is to become educated. You must have a thorough knowledge of the techniques and the equipment you will need in order to make your ascents. Many rock climbing professionals advise taking a class that utilizes an indoor climbing wall. You can educate yourself on the primary abilities that you will require in order to climb in the outdoors. You also have the ability to book an excursion that educates beginning ckimbers. Both are great solutions for learning a complex sport.

Are there any jobs for anyone who is looking to rock climb on a professional basis?

Actually there are jobs that entail rock climbing. One is search and rescue units located near major peaks. The other one is that of being constituting a professional athlete. There is also a need for climbers to map out routes for other climbers. To bring the sport of rock climbing to the next level all of the alternatives are feasible.

How do I find new areas to climb?

Many rock climbing associations or clubs will have a section that features different areas. If you are new to an area or just visiting, a quick online search can yield the best areas for rock climbing. One word of caution: never attempt a new climb without having a buddy system in place. If you were to venture out alone and have an accident, it may take days for someone to rescue you.
